CHAPTER 388
(Senate Bill 330)

AN ACT to repeal and re-enact, with amendments, Section 8 of
Article 66 of the Annotated Code of Maryland (1960 Supplement),
title "Mortgages", sub-title "In General", adding Worcester Coun-
ty to the list of counties in which interest on a mortgage on real
estate is payable a specified time following the date of sale of the
real estate under the jurisdiction of the circuit court in the ap-
propriate county.

Section 1. Be it enacted by the General Assembly of Maryland,
That Section 8 of Article 66 of the Annotated Code of Maryland
(1960 Supplement), title "Mortgages", sub-title "In General", be and
it is hereby repealed and re-enacted, with amendments, to read as
follows:

8.

In all cases of sales of real estate under the authority or juris-
diction of the circuit courts in Cecil, Frederick, Kent, Queen Anne's,
Talbot, Caroline, Worcester and Charles counties where the sale pro-
ceeds are subject to the payment of a mortgage on such real estate,
the interest provided in such mortgage shall be payable for a period
of sixty days following the date of sale or until the audit of such
sale be ratified, whichever shall first occur.

Sec. 2. And be it further enacted, That this Act shall take effect
June 1, 1961.

Approved April 24, 1961.
